Mt Hood Community College had three race cars, the Nova super stocker, a Camaro stocker and a Corvette stocker. That explains the 'Homework' names. Oh the good old days before liability insurance...
For the record, Craig Bloom (Eastco Machine) currently owns the Camaro. I did see the Nove being bracket raced a few years later but don't know where the either the Nova or Corvette ended up. Jim Caughlin SS 6019 |
